The number currently linked to Debbra is (330) 830-9654. Debbra's birth year is 1962. Debbra has previously lived in Barberton, Louisville and Norton. Debbra turned 62 years old. 927 Seneca St, Massillon, Oh 44646 is where Debbra resides. Roger D Lamp, Timothy Allen Lamp, Heather R Lamp and one other person are people possibly related to Debbra.